Located in the heart of the beautiful Napa Valley wine country, the Park offers camping, picnicking, swimming, and hiking trails that go through stands of coastal redwoods as well as forests of Douglas-fir, tanoak, and madrone. Following is an estimated timeline of repairs/re-opening, pending any changes to the vendor's schedule: -New parts/motor delivered, assembled, installed and tested by September 20, 2022 -Full system testing of new/existing equipment, water tested/ balanced, compliance checks completed and pool re-opened by September 27, 2022.

The deer in the royal park, marked for the king ("Don't touch me, I belong to Caesar"), has long been taken as a figure for Anne Boleyn, and Wyatt assumed to have been the lover/hunter denied all access to her. Danaë was a Greek princess whose son Perseus was conceived when Zeus raped her in a shower of gold (like summer meteors, Perseids), and on the surface this is all about the outside world: closing flowers, still trees, sleepy goldfish; waking firefly, peacocks and flashing stars.
